Introduction to NeuroGPT

NeuroGPT is a specialized version of the GPT model, designed to facilitate and enhance the learning and understanding of neuroscience and related fields. Unlike generic language models that cover a wide array of topics, NeuroGPT focuses on delivering accurate, comprehensive, and personalized educational content in neuroscience. It employs advanced natural language processing techniques to interpret queries, provide detailed explanations, and generate content that is tailored to the user's level of understanding and interest. For example, if a user inquires about the basics of neural communication, NeuroGPT can generate an explanation that covers the roles of neurons, synapses, neurotransmitters, and how these elements interact to facilitate communication within the nervous system, adapting its complexity based on the user's background.
